Troubleshooting Common Issues

Even with rigorous testing, some users may encounter hiccups following the installation. If the dashboard is slow to load or a game refuses to launch, a simple restart usually resolves the issue. The console caches data during updates, and clearing this cache can force the system to rebuild a clean configuration. This step is often the fastest solution for lingering errors.

Steps for a Hard Reboot

Hold down the Xbox button on the controller.

Select the “Restart” option from the menu.

Wait for the console to fully power cycle and reload the dashboard.
